Recombinant Human Transferrin (HOLO): Production and Quality Control
The creation of synthesized human transferrin (HOLO) involves sophisticated methodologies within a designated setting . Typically , cultured cells are used as the cell line for generating the therapeutic agent. Quality management is critical and encompasses a range of rigorous tests. These include :
- Quantification of binding capacity against specific substrates.
- Determination of purity using methods such as gel electrophoresis and HPLC .
- Confirmation of authenticity through mass spec and peptide mapping .
- Analysis for endotoxin and other adventitious contaminants .
This exhaustive quality system ensures the security and effectiveness of the final product for clinical uses .

Recombinant Human Transferrin (HOLO) >Advancements in Recombinant Holo-Transferrin Manufacturing
Significant development in recombinant holo-transferrin production has recently focused on enhancing yield and minimizing production costs . Innovative cell cultures and optimized fermentation procedures are facilitating higher compound creation levels. Furthermore, advances in purification strategies like affinity separation and membrane separation are contributing to a more efficient and scalable manufacturing process . These improvements promise to lower the aggregate charge of holo transferrin for clinical applications .
